CV SHOW: Toyota reveals hot Hilux

Date: 23 April 2007

Toyota will tomorrow unveil a 200PS version of the iconic Hilux at the CV Show.

The concept version of the Hilux uses a chipped version of 3.0-litre diesel engine with increased power, larger alloys and F1-inspired colour scheme. The concept Hilux also features a US-spec pick-up top, tinted windows and chrome grille and pillars.

The standard 3.0-litre Hilux produces 170PS and rides on 16 inch alloys.

As yet, there are now plans to offer the 200PS version in the UK.
